1987 Honda CRX Repair Manual

The 1987 Honda CRX is a compact sports coupe featuring front-wheel drive, available with 1.3L or 1.5L 4-cylinder engines, 5-speed manual or 3-speed automatic transmission, independent front suspension with MacPherson struts, and semi-independent rear suspension. This manual covers maintenance, troubleshooting, and repair procedures for engine, transmission, brakes, electrical, and chassis systems. Vehicle Specifications

Key technical data for 1987 Honda CRX models.

SpecificationDescription
Engine Options1.3L EW1 (76hp), 1.5L EW3/D15A3 (91hp)
Transmission5-speed manual, 3-speed automatic
DrivetrainFront-wheel drive
Fuel SystemDual Point Programmed Fuel Injection (PGM-FI)
Brakes FrontDisc brakes
Brakes RearDrum brakes
Suspension FrontMacPherson strut with stabilizer bar
Suspension RearSemi-independent trailing arm with torsion beam
Fuel Capacity11.9 gallons (45 liters)
Curb Weight1,800-1,900 lbs (816-862 kg)

Maintenance Schedule

Recommended service intervals for optimal performance.

  1. Oil Change: Every 7,500 miles or 12 months
  2. Oil Filter: Replace with every oil change
  3. Air Filter: Inspect every 15,000 miles, replace as needed
  4. Spark Plugs: Replace every 30,000 miles
  5. Timing Belt: Replace every 60,000 miles
  6. Coolant Flush: Every 30,000 miles or 24 months
  7. Brake Fluid: Replace every 2 years
  8. Transmission Fluid: Manual - 30,000 miles; Auto - 15,000 miles

Engine Repair

Common engine service procedures and specifications.

  1. Valve Adjustment: Cold engine - Intake 0.15-0.19mm, Exhaust 0.17-0.21mm
  2. Compression Test: Standard 178 psi, Minimum 142 psi, Max variation 28 psi
  3. Timing Belt Replacement: Align marks at TDC, tension properly
  4. Oil Pressure: 11 psi at idle, 50-65 psi at 3,000 rpm
  5. Ignition Timing: 16° BTDC at idle with vacuum advance disconnected

Brake System

Brake service procedures and specifications.

Front Disc Brakes: Rotor thickness 0.87 inch min, Pad thickness 0.12 inch min

Rear Drum Brakes: Drum diameter 7.87 inch max, Shoe thickness 0.04 inch min

Bleeding Sequence: Right rear, left rear, right front, left front. Master Cylinder: Tandem type, reservoir check monthly.

Electrical System

Battery: 12V 45Ah, negative ground. Alternator: 55A output. Fuses: Located under dashboard.

  1. Battery Testing: Specific gravity 1.265-1.299
  2. Charging System: 13.5-14.5V at 2,000 rpm
  3. Starter Draw: 130-180A max
  4. Spark Plug Gap: 0.039-0.043 inch

Suspension & Steering

Front suspension uses MacPherson struts, rear uses torsion beam.

  1. Strut Replacement: Support vehicle, remove wheel, disconnect stabilizer link
  2. Ball Joint Inspection: Check for play with pry bar
  3. Wheel Alignment: Toe-in 0 ± 2mm, Camber -0°30' ± 45'
  4. Steering Gear: Rack and pinion, lock-to-lock 3.2 turns
  5. Tire Pressure: 28-32 psi (check when cold)

Cooling System

Radiator capacity: 5.3L. Thermostat opens: 180°F (82°C).

Fuel System

Fuel pressure: 33-40 psi. Fuel filter replacement: 30,000 miles. Injector resistance: 1.5-2.5 ohms.

Exhaust System

Manifold torque: 23 ft-lbs. Catalytic converter: Check for restrictions. Exhaust pipe diameter: 1.75 inches.

Troubleshooting

SymptomPossible CauseCorrective Action
Engine won't startFuel, spark, or compression issueCheck fuel pressure, spark plugs, compression test
Poor accelerationClogged filter, timing, fuel pressureReplace air/fuel filter, check timing, test fuel pressure
Brake vibrationWarped rotors, worn padsResurface or replace rotors, install new pads
Electrical issuesBattery, alternator, groundsTest battery/alternator, clean ground connections
OverheatingCoolant leak, thermostat, water pumpPressure test system, replace thermostat/pump

Reset: Disconnect battery for 10 minutes to reset ECU.
